Louisiana Code § RS 25:702

Baton Rouge as "Birthplace of Louisiana Democracy"
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
The city of Baton Rouge is designated as the "Birthplace of Louisiana Democracy", because it is the site of the first democratically-elected government in Louisiana, the Assembly of the British Colony of West Florida.
